spring中的JSON 数据转换随笔

Spring提供了一个HttpMessafgeConverter接口来实现浏览器与控制器类(Controller)之间的数据交互。
主要作用:将请求信息中的数据转换为一个类型为T的对象,并将类型为T的对象绑定到请求方法的参数中,或者将对象转换为响应信息传递给浏览器显示。
HttpMessageConverter接口有很多实现类,这些实现类可以对不同类型的数据进行信息转换。其中MappingJackson2HttpMessageConverter是SpringMVC默认处理JSON格式请求响应的实现类。该实现类利用Jackson开源包读写JSON数据,将java对象转换为JSON对象和XML文档,同时也可以将JSON对象和XML文档转换为Java对象.
使用注解
@RequestBody 用于将请求体中的数据绑定到方法形参中。该注解运用在方法的形参上。

@ResponeBody 用于直接返回return对象。该注解用在方法上。

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值